Handover Note — Varn to Ellicott

Project Quillgate remains eight weeks behind. Vendor testing stalled; Marbeck Systems missed two milestones. Budget holds, barely. Branch managers have been told to pause dependent rollouts. Escalate to the steering group if no progress by month-end. Keep Fernside branch out of pilot scope for now. The sensitive planning note is appended directly below this line.

management briefing: Only 33 of the 205 pilot accounts renewed Kasath, so a churn review is set for October 17. Weniusek Logistics is in early talks to buy Holethax Freight for about $345.6 million.

Capacity note for the weekly sync: health-check traffic to the Oakmere API pool now exceeds two percent of total request volume, driven by the recent instance-count increase. We are not at risk yet, but the margin shrinks with each scale-out. Before we add the next availability zone, we should settle on shared probe settings rather than per-service overrides. The proposed values appear below.

tuning table, kawep-tawif:
CAPS = {
    "olidor": 80,
    "belion": 7,
    "quenys": 225,
    "druox": 839,
    "fraath": 482,
}

Migration Step 3 — Tablemint Report Builder

Quick one for the sync: we're moving Tablemint to a stable sort so tied rows stop shuffling between runs. The new comparator is behind a flag until Friday. Heads up — enabling it bumps memory a bit on big reports, so watch the workers. Flip the flag using the settings below.

config for bahop-baduf:
[kasion]
team = lamath
access_code = ac_d807e5
host = kasion.paliqcloud.corp
port = 4000
owner = julix.tamvan
peer = frair.qorvelsoft.local